Output 8f3aa53e24d860734ac68cb8d3425eb9210414a41b164bffcb41aed1612761df:33

value
292215529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c677a93387865fc2574715835532c547b27255f OP_EQUAL
address
3A7c42TBfK7TyLC9267TL5Lvpj9qC86LRe
transaction
8f3aa53e24d860734ac68cb8d3425eb9210414a41b164bffcb41aed1612761df
confirmations
235096
spent
true